In Divinity 2, the single player was good, but at times it felt like you were just playing multiplayer by yourself. Your companions never spoke to one another, and only spoke to you.How many hours does it take to finish Divinity 2?
When focusing on the main objectives, Divinity: Original Sin II is about 59 Hours in length. If you're a gamer that strives to see all aspects of the game, you are likely to spend around 152 Hours to obtain 100% completion.Which class is most fun Divinity 2?
1 ConjurerThe Conjurer is far and away the best magic-focused class and perhaps the best class that Divinity: Original Sin 2 offers. The Conjurer is effectively two characters at once, both controllable by the player: the Conjurer themselves, and their summoned allies.

If you're familiar with RPGs and/or searching for a real challenge, Tactician Mode is the way to go. With improved AI, improved stats for enemies, and even stingier merchants, Tactician Mode is determined to make your life hard.Is divinity better than Diablo?
Diablo 3 is a more action oriented game where Divinity Original SIn is more about slow build up RPG with a focus on story driven content and more tactical combat approach with a lot of combos using skills and the environment. Divinity Original Sin 2 is a tactical, turn based RPG where player choices have consequences.How many acts is divinity 2?
Gameplay. Original Sin 2 plays out in five acts, each act covering a different geographical area: Act 1 - The Merryweather.Is Divinity 2 only turn-based?
Combat in Divinity: Original Sin 2 is turn-based, much like classic RPGs. The game has a strong focus on systematic gameplay, encouraging players to make strategic decisions.Is Divinity 2 a AAA game?
